Pyrite
Pyrite is a mineral commonly known as "fools gold" due to its metallic luster and a brassy yellow color that can resemble gold. It is composed of iron disulfide and has a cubic crystal structure. Pyrite is often found in sedimentary rocks and can form in a variety of geological environments. It is sometimes used as a source of sulfur in the production of sulfuric acid and was historically mistaken for real gold.

In addition to its industrial uses, pyrite is also used in jewelry and is believed to have certain metaphysical properties, including promoting abundance, protection, and grounding. However, its important to note that pyrite can tarnish or oxidize over time, and it can produce sulfuric acid when exposed to moisture, so it should be handled with care.

Amazonite
Amazonite is a green to bluish-green variety of microcline feldspar, a mineral in the feldspar group. It is named after the Amazon River but is not typically found in the Amazon rainforest. Instead, it is found in various parts of the world, including parts of the United States, Russia, and Madagascar.

Amazonite is well-known for its beautiful and vibrant blue-green color, often with a white, mottled or streaked appearance. It is frequently used in jewelry, carvings, and decorative objects. In metaphysical and spiritual practices, it is believed to have properties associated with calming, soothing, and promoting communication. Many people use amazonite for its potential healing and balancing effects.

Blue sandstone
Blue sandstone, also known as "blue goldstone" or simply "goldstone," is a type of synthetic glass that contains tiny copper crystal inclusions, which give it a distinct sparkling appearance. The copper crystals within the glass reflect and refract light, creating a shimmering effect that resembles stars in a night sky.

Blue sandstone is often used in jewelry making and for decorative purposes, as it is appreciated for its eye-catching, glittering appearance. It is not a naturally occurring mineral but rather a man-made material that has been used for its aesthetic and metaphysical qualities, believed by some to promote confidence, ambition, and vitality.

Calcite
Calcite is a mineral that is one of the most common and widespread minerals on Earth. It is a calcium carbonate mineral with a chemical formula of CaCO3. Calcite can be found in various geological settings and can occur in a wide range of colors, including clear, white, yellow, orange, green, blue, and pink.

Calcite is used in a variety of industries, including construction, as a building material, and in the production of lime and cement. In its transparent and colorful forms, calcite is also popular in the production of decorative objects and jewelry.

In metaphysical and spiritual practices, calcite is believed to have various healing and energy-balancing properties, depending on its color and type. It is often associated with calming, clearing negative energies, and promoting mental clarity and spiritual growth.

Amethyst
Amethyst is a purple variety of quartz, known for its striking violet to purple coloration. It is one of the most popular and widely recognized gemstones. The purple color of amethyst can range from pale lavender to deep violet, and it is often used in jewelry, including rings, necklaces, and earrings.

Amethyst has been highly regarded throughout history for its beauty and is often associated with metaphysical and healing properties. It is believed to promote clarity, relaxation, and spiritual insight. Amethyst is also the traditional birthstone for the month of February and is often associated with the crown chakra in various spiritual and holistic practices.

Quartz
Quartz is one of the most common minerals found in the Earths crust and is a member of the silicate mineral group. It is composed of silicon dioxide (SiO2) and has a hexagonal crystal structure. Quartz comes in a wide variety of colors and forms, making it highly versatile and popular in various applications.

Clear quartz, with its transparent or slightly cloudy appearance, is the most common variety and is often used in jewelry. Other well-known varieties of quartz include amethyst, citrine, rose quartz, and smoky quartz, each with its unique color and properties. Quartz is also used in technology for its piezoelectric properties, which make it useful in electronics and timekeeping devices, such as quartz watches.

In metaphysical and spiritual practices, quartz is often considered a powerful and versatile stone associated with energy, healing, and amplifying intentions. It is used for meditation, chakra work, and various holistic practices to balance and harmonize energies.
